About This Podcast
Make It You is the podcast for ambitious professionals and entrepreneurs who are ready to align who they are with who they’re becoming.
Hosted by Tannya Bernadette — Founder & CEO of The Closet Edit, a Seattle-based luxury personal styling agency serving clients nationwide — this show explores the intersection of personal style, leadership, identity, and visibility.
With over 17 years in business and features in Real Simple, KOMO 4, Seattle Magazine, Bustle, and Buy Side WSJ, Tannya brings real-world experience to conversations about confidence, reinvention, and building a life that feels as powerful as it looks.
Through Make It You, she champions a new narrative: that intelligence and beauty are not opposites, that clarity and femininity coexist, and that personal presence is a strategic advantage. Because women don’t have to choose between being taken seriously and being fully expressed.
From image strategy and decision fatigue to networking, money mindset, and stepping into bigger rooms — this podcast helps you simplify, elevate, and lead with clarity.
Because how you show up matters.
